The BMW M3 E36, produced from 1992 to 1999, stands as a legendary performance car that cemented BMW's reputation for building thrilling and capable machines. It was the second generation of the M3, building upon the success of its predecessor. This generation, however, marked a significant departure from the original E30 M3, adopting a more refined and luxurious approach. While still retaining the core principles of lightweight construction, a powerful engine, and precise handling, the E36 M3 offered a more comfortable and user-friendly experience. It was powered by a naturally aspirated 3.0-liter straight-six engine, which in its various iterations produced between 282 and 286 horsepower. This engine was paired with a five-speed manual transmission or a five-speed automatic transmission, allowing drivers to fully exploit the car's capabilities.

The E36 M3's design, while maintaining the sleek and aggressive aesthetic of its predecessor, adopted a more contemporary approach. The bodywork featured a more rounded and flowing design, incorporating larger bumpers and a more prominent grille. The interior received a significant upgrade, offering luxurious amenities such as leather seats, wood trim, and a more sophisticated instrument cluster. The E36 M3 offered a balance of performance and practicality, making it a popular choice for both enthusiasts and daily drivers. Its exceptional handling, powerful engine, and timeless design made it a true icon, solidifying its place in automotive history. Today, the E36 M3 remains a sought-after classic, appreciated for its performance, handling, and timeless design. Its blend of practicality and performance continues to captivate enthusiasts, making it a highly collectable and desirable vehicle.
